
Role Overview
The Director of Technical Product Management will own the technical product vision, strategy, and execution for Skan’s Agentic AI platform. This role is intended for a deeply technical product leader who operates comfortably at the intersection of enterprise-scale systems, AI/ML platforms, and complex data workflows. You will lead a team of Product Managers while remaining hands‑on with architecture‑level decisions and technical trade‑offs.
Key Responsibilities
- Define and own the technical product vision, strategy, and multi‑year roadmap for the Agentic AI platform.
- Lead, mentor, and scale a team of Product Managers focused on platform, AI/ML, and data‑centric capabilities.
- Partner closely with engineering and data science leadership on architecture, scalability, reliability, and security.
- Translate complex enterprise problems into detailed technical product requirements and measurable outcomes.
- Guide decisions across the AI lifecycle including data ingestion, model development, deployment, and monitoring.
- Oversee delivery across multiple product workstreams, ensuring technical quality and enterprise readiness.
- Act as the technical product voice in executive, customer, and partner discussions.
- Evaluate emerging technologies and industry trends to inform platform evolution.
Qualifications & Experience
- 14+ years of professional experience, including 10+ years in product management roles within enterprise software or SaaS environments.
- Proven experience owning highly technical platforms such as AI/ML, data, automation, or infrastructure products.
- Strong technical fluency across system architecture, APIs, data pipelines, cloud platforms, and AI/ML workflows.
- Demonstrated ability to work deeply with engineering teams and influence architectural decisions.
- Experience leading and mentoring Product Managers in technical product organizations.
- Excellent communication skills with the ability to simplify complex technical concepts for diverse audiences.
- Experience working with enterprise customers in regulated industries is a strong plus.
Education
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related technical field required. An MBA or advanced technical degree is a plus.
What Success Looks Like in the First 12 Months
- Defined and executed a scalable technical vision for the Agentic AI platform.
- Delivered enterprise‑grade AI and platform capabilities with measurable impact.
- Built a high‑performing, technically credible product management team.
- Improved platform scalability, reliability, and AI lifecycle maturity.
- Strengthened Skan’s market leadership in Agentic AI and process intelligence.
The compensation range for this full‑time position is 250K-300K + Bonus. In addition to a salary, this role is also eligible for benefits and equity.
